In the matter of the estate of JOHN BLADE of LeRay, Jeff. Co., NY:
On 15 February 1860, MARY COURT of LeRay petitioned to open probate.
ANN NOKES, wife of JOSEPH NOKES of Watertown, Jeff. Co., Wisconsin, whose place of residence is not particularly known.
NANCY AUSTIN, wife of ____AUSTIN of Rutland, NY
ISABEL LASHER, wife of DAVID LASHER of Watertown, NY
MARY KING, wife of JOHN KING of Watertown, NY
JOHN BLADES of Pamelia, NY
BETSA HART, wife of WILLIAM HART of LeRay, NY, all children of the deceased and of full age
MARY ANN PHILLIPS, wife of JOSEPH PHILLIPS of Brownville, NY, daughter of JANE HALEY, deceased, who was a daughter of the deceased, John Blades.
John Blades left no widow who survived him.
JOHN BLADES of Leray, NY named MARY COURT and appointed her executor of his estate.
Will dated 20 December 1859. /s/ John (X) Blade (his mark)
Witnesses: W. C. Thompson and W. Tucker, both of Watertown, NY
Will proved: 3 April 1860.
Jeff. Co. NY Wills, Vol. 7, p. 310.
